首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在Highcharts组织结构图中进行深入分析?

Highcharts是一款功能强大的JavaScript图表库,可以用于创建各种类型的交互式图表和可视化数据。在Highcharts中,组织结构图是一种特殊类型的图表,用于展示组织内部的层级关系和人员结构。

在进行深入分析组织结构图时,可以从以下几个方面进行考虑:

  1. 数据源:组织结构图的数据通常是一个层级结构的树形数据,每个节点代表一个组织或个人。可以通过静态数据或动态数据源(如数据库)来提供数据。在Highcharts中,可以使用JSON格式的数据来表示组织结构图的层级关系。
  2. 图表配置:在Highcharts中,可以通过配置项来定义组织结构图的外观和行为。可以设置节点的样式、连接线的样式、标签的样式等。还可以定义节点之间的连接方式,如直线连接、曲线连接等。可以通过配置项来控制图表的交互行为,如节点的展开和折叠、节点的点击事件等。
  3. 数据绑定:在Highcharts中,可以将数据与图表进行绑定,使得图表能够动态地显示和更新数据。可以通过数据绑定来实现组织结构图的增删改查操作。例如,可以通过添加新的节点来扩展组织结构图,或者通过删除节点来调整组织结构。
  4. 数据分析:通过组织结构图,可以进行一些数据分析和统计。例如,可以计算每个节点的子节点数量、计算每个节点的层级深度、计算每个节点的平均工资等。可以通过Highcharts提供的API和事件来实现这些数据分析功能。
  5. 应用场景:组织结构图在许多场景中都有广泛的应用。例如,可以用于展示企业的组织架构、团队的人员分布、项目的任务分配等。通过组织结构图,可以清晰地展示组织内部的层级关系和人员结构,方便管理和决策。

推荐的腾讯云相关产品:腾讯云提供了一系列与云计算和数据可视化相关的产品和服务,可以帮助开发者构建和部署各种类型的应用。其中,推荐以下产品和服务用于支持Highcharts组织结构图的开发和部署:

  1. 腾讯云云服务器(CVM):提供可扩展的云服务器实例,用于部署和运行Highcharts组织结构图的应用程序。链接地址:https://cloud.tencent.com/product/cvm
  2. 腾讯云数据库(TencentDB):提供高性能、可扩展的数据库服务,用于存储和管理组织结构图的数据。链接地址:https://cloud.tencent.com/product/cdb
  3. 腾讯云对象存储(COS):提供安全可靠的云存储服务,用于存储和管理组织结构图中的图片、文件等资源。链接地址:https://cloud.tencent.com/product/cos
  4. 腾讯云CDN加速(CDN):提供全球加速的内容分发网络服务,用于加速组织结构图的访问速度和稳定性。链接地址:https://cloud.tencent.com/product/cdn

通过使用以上腾讯云产品和服务,可以构建稳定、高效的Highcharts组织结构图应用,并实现数据的存储、分析和展示。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券